The five components to our BI offering

Descriptive analytics

Our descriptive analytics approach focuses on understanding historical data and providing insights into what has happened in the past. By leveraging various data visualisation techniques, interactive dashboards, and reports, we help businesses gain a comprehensive view of their data and uncover patterns, trends, and correlations.

Descriptive analytics lays the foundation for understanding past performance, identifying key metrics, and establishing a baseline for analysis.

Diagnostic analytics

Diagnostic analytics takes the analysis a step further by examining the reasons behind past events or outcomes. It helps businesses understand why certain patterns or trends occurred. By utilising advanced statistical techniques, data mining, and root cause analysis, we identify the factors that influenced specific outcomes.

Diagnostic analytics helps businesses pinpoint the reasons behind successes, failures, or anomalies, enabling them to take corrective actions and optimise their strategies.

Predictive analytics

Moving into the realm of future insights, predictive analytics leverages historical data and statistical models to forecast future events or outcomes. By applying machine learning algorithms, data modelling, and trend analysis, we can predict future trends, customer behaviour, demand patterns, and market dynamics.

Predictive analytics empowers businesses to anticipate future opportunities and risks, make informed decisions, and gain a competitive edge.

Prescriptive analytics

Prescriptive analytics goes beyond prediction and provides recommendations on the best course of action. By combining historical and real-time data, optimisation algorithms, and business rules, we can prescribe actionable insights and strategies to achieve desired outcomes.

Prescriptive analytics helps businesses optimise resource allocation, streamline processes, and make data-driven decisions that maximize efficiency and profitability.

Cognitive analytics

Cognitive analytics involves leveraging artificial intelligence (AI) and machine learning algorithms to enable systems to learn, reason, and understand data like humans. By utilising natural language processing, sentiment analysis, image recognition, and other cognitive technologies, we can extract valuable insights from unstructured data sources such as social media, customer reviews, and documents.

Cognitive analytics enhances the overall BI offering by providing a deeper understanding of customer sentiment, market trends, and emerging opportunities.
